Ryan M. Pearson is an Associate Professor in the Department of Pharmaceutical Sciences at the University of Maryland School of Pharmacy, where he also serves as Director of the Bio- and Nano-Technology Center. He holds an adjunct appointment in the Department of Molecular Microbiology & Immunology at the University of Maryland School of Medicine.
- PhD in Biopharmaceutical Sciences, University of Illinois at Chicago
- Postdoctoral Research, Biomedical Engineering, University of Michigan
Dr. Pearson's research lies at the intersection of nanotechnology and immune engineering, focusing on developing nanoparticle-based strategies to treat dysregulated immune responses in conditions such as sepsis, cancer, autoimmunity, and allergy. His lab investigates three primary areas: (1) metabolite-based polymers and nanoparticles for inflammation modulation, (2) protein- and mRNA-delivery systems for antigen-specific immunomodulation, and (3) the role of disease-specific biomolecular coronas in immune responses.
His recent publications reveal a strong trend in designing tunable nanoparticles that precisely control immune cell behavior—particularly macrophages, dendritic cells, and B cells—using physicochemical properties and corona engineering. These innovations aim to shift immune responses from pro-inflammatory to tolerogenic states, offering promising translational pathways for chronic inflammatory diseases.
- American Association of Colleges of Pharmacy New Investigator Award
- National Institute for Pharmaceutical Technology and Education Rising Star Award
- Shock Society Faculty Research Award
- NIGMS Maximizing Investigators’ Research Award (R35 MIRA)
Dr. Pearson actively mentors PhD, MS, and postdoctoral researchers and has secured major NIH funding, including an R01 from NIAID for sepsis immunotherapy. He serves on the editorial boards of Pharmaceutical Research and Drug Delivery & Translational Research, and has advised student chapters of AAPS. His lab, the Pearson Lab for Immunomodulatory Biomaterials, fosters a multidisciplinary team integrating immunology, polymer chemistry, and nanobioengineering.
